#12e324 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#12e324 is composed of 7.1% red, 89%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.1%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 125.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.3% and a lightness of 48%. #12e324 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ff48 with #00c700.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#12e324 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#12e324 has RGB values of R:18, G:227,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 1237796.

Shades and Tints of #12e324
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010901 is the darkest color, while #f6fef6 is the lightest one.
